  • pediRES-Q Dashboard Patch Release Announcement

  • Global Sidebar implemented. Now when selecting filter criteria, the query will propagate through all applicable graphics across tabs.

  • Site-Specific filters and age criteria applied to the Demographics and Patient Characteristics tab.

  • PCAC temperature compliance guidelines have been updated:

  • Old: Compliance set at >32°C

  • New: Compliance set at >32°C - <38°C
